Sterile Process Tech
Sterile processing technician job in Eunice, LA
Job Description
1. Collecting used and contaminated equipment, instruments, and supplies for sorting and decontamination.
2. Manually cleaning supplies of contaminants, remove waste matter, and operating and maintaining decontamination equipment.
3. Preparing and packing decontaminated supplies for sterilization.
4. Monitoring and operating sterilization equipment.
5. Examining supplies meticulously to ensure they are properly cleaned and sanitized.
6. Testing and reporting any issues or problems promptly with the sterilization equipment.
7. Sterilizing, preparing, wrapping, and organizing equipment into instrument trays for use during medical procedures.
8. Preparing necessary equipment and instruments for surgeries, examinations, medical procedures, and medical carts.
9. Maintaining records of sterilization procedures, sterilized times, equipment maintenance and supplies.
10. Controlling the inventory, reordering supplies, and continuously checking expiration dates.

Auto-ApplyLead Sterile Processing Tech
Sterile processing technician job in Gulfport, MS
Singing River Gulfport | Full-Time | Midshift w/ call requirements | 15200 Community Road Gulfport, Mississippi, 39503 United States
The Lead Technician assists in the management of the Sterile Processing Department under the guidance and supervision of a Manager. He/She provides supervision in the absence of the Manager; assists with scheduling and time management; and provides sterile instruments and safe equipment for patients of all ages. The Lead Technician cleans, disinfects, assembles, packages and sterilizes surgical instruments; tests and operates sterilization equipment; monitors the sterilization process and sterilization equipment operation on a daily basis; documents and maintains sterilization records; assembles surgical supplies; and decontaminates patient equipment. The Lead Technician must be resourceful in procuring patient supplies and equipment. He/She orders and receives patient equipment and supplies; maintains accurate records; operates the computer to verify and assure correct patient charges; and conducts patient charge inquiry, posts and credits charges. The Lead Technician must effectively communicate with the Manager and staff; offer solutions and suggestions for improvements in intra and interdepartmental functions; and assist with the orientation and education of SPD staff. The Lead Technician must be trained and able to function in this role to facilitate understanding and communication between the Operating Room and the Sterile Processing Department.
